A. Oemler is a scholar working on Astronomy and Astrophysics, Instrumentation and Computational Mechanics. According to data from OpenAlex, A. Oemler has authored 24 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Astronomy and Astrophysics, 17 papers in Instrumentation and 3 papers in Computational Mechanics. Recurrent topics in A. Oemler's work include Astronomy and Astrophysical Research (17 papers), Galaxies: Formation, Evolution, Phenomena (16 papers) and Stellar, planetary, and galactic studies (13 papers). A. Oemler is often cited by papers focused on Astronomy and Astrophysical Research (17 papers), Galaxies: Formation, Evolution, Phenomena (16 papers) and Stellar, planetary, and galactic studies (13 papers). A. Oemler collaborates with scholars based in United States, United Kingdom and Italy. A. Oemler's co-authors include Alan Dressler, H. Lin, D. L. Tucker, John S. Mulchaey, Stephen A. Shectman, Bianca M. Poggianti, Richard S. Ellis, Paul L. Schechter, H. R. Butcher and R. Kirshner and has published in prestigious journals such as Nature, The Astrophysical Journal and Monthly Notices of the Royal Astronomical Society.
